There was a scholar in Huizhou, and people called him Zhu Sheng. His Parents died when he was twelve or thirteen, so he became an orphan.

One of his fellow villagers went to Jiaxing to do business and opened a store, so he took Zhu Sheng with him, and this fellow villager became Zhu Sheng’s master. Zhu Sheng followed the shopkeeper to learn business, because he was honest and hardworking, and clean, very popular with the shopkeeper. A few years later, he had a successful career, saved a hundred taels of silver, and wanted to go Home to marry, to complete his parents’ early Marriage contract. The shopkeeper agreed, thinking that his hundred taels of silver might not be enough, he financed him another hundred taels, and chose an auspicious day to send him back home.

Strangely enough, he was gone for less than ten days before he came back. The shopkeeper was surprised and asked him, “Why did you come back so soon?” Zhu Sheng said, “I met robbers halfway and they took all the silver. I had to come back empty-handed, so I couldn’t do the wedding, so I’ll wait for another year.” The shopkeeper heard him say so, also very sorry for him.

In fact, when Zhu Sheng returned to his hometown, he stayed in an inn at night, and in the middle of the night he heard the cries of two women coming from next door, the sound was very sad and desolate. He asked the shopkeeper what was going on.

The innkeeper said.

“The mother-in-law had been a widow since she was a child, and had raised her son to adulthood, and had married a virtuous daughter-in-law. But only one year after the marriage, there was a disaster year. The Family was starving and was forced to make ends meet, so the son went to Sichuan to work as a staff member, sending money home to support his mother, and his daughter-in-law did embroidery to earn some income to support the family.

“But recently, due to the war between the Sichuan army and the Chu army, the roads were impassable, so I have not heard from my son for three years. Now, with the war and the year of famine, prices are soaring, and Food, oil and salt are as expensive as pearls, so the family can hardly survive. Yesterday, a matchmaker came to say that a rich man had fallen in love with her daughter-in-law and was willing to pay 300 taels of silver to take her as a concubine. The mother-in-law and daughter-in-law couldn’t let each other go, so they cried all night long.”

After Zhu Sheng carefully asked the shopkeeper about the family history of the mother-in-law and daughter-in-law and the son’s name, age and appearance, he went back to his room. He took out all the money he had and wrote a fake letter in his son’s name, came to the door of the mother-in-law and daughter-in-law’s house, and said to the mother-in-law, “I went to Sichuan to sell goods, and your son is a good friend. When I returned today, your son asked me to bring you 200 taels of silver and this letter, so please accept it.”

The old man broke into a smile when he heard that she wanted to keep Zhu Sheng sitting down for more details about her son’s situation. Zhu Sheng said, “Your son is doing very well, he is rich and will be coming home soon, so I’m sure the letter has all the details. Because I still have to rush, no Time to go into details!” Zhu Sheng said and said goodbye. He took a detour back to the inn and wrote a letter to his relatives at home, excusing himself that he had been robbed on the road and that the wedding date had to be postponed. He mailed the letter and returned to his store in Jiaxing.

More than a year later, Zhu Sheng saved up some money and set off for home again. This time he stayed at the inn. He asked the shopkeeper how the situation of the mother-in-law and daughter-in-law was going. The shopkeeper said.

“Last time, after I told you about her family’s situation, a customer came the same day, bringing her son’s letter and 200 taels of silver to her, and left after putting down the money. That granny got the money and immediately cancelled the marriage of the rich family.

“But who would have thought that within a few days, her son suddenly came back and made a fortune of more than 100,000 taels of silver, and now became a big family. That son said that he did not entrust anyone to send money to send letters home. So he thought that maybe the gods had pity on his mother for her bitter chastity and on his daughter-in-law for her virtuous filial piety, so they quietly blessed them.”

Zhu Sheng heart smiled with relief and nodded uncontrollably, he said nothing.

Zhu Sheng home after the completion of the marriage, more than a year at home, and then set off for the store in Jiaxing. Halfway, or in that inn to rest and stay. One day, he happened to wander outside the inn and happened to meet the old lady next door. Zhu Sheng saw her and hurriedly hid in the store.

Not long after, the wife’s son came to the inn neatly dressed, invited Zhu Sheng to his home. When Zhu Sheng did not go, the gentleman smiled and said, “Just now I heard the innkeeper say that you are good at calligraphy. Now, I want to send a letter to a distant place, but I can’t write it myself. My secretary is away on an errand, so I beg you to write a letter for me!” Zhu Sheng had to do as he was told.

After Zhu Sheng wrote the letter, he handed it back to the old woman’s son. A moment later, the old woman led her son and daughter-in-law out of the house, fully dressed, and fell down on their knees in front of Zhu Sheng. The three members of the family bowed to him and thanked him for his great kindness and for preserving the family.

At first, Zhu Sheng did not admit it, but the wife recognized him, and the shopkeeper came out to testify to the identification, Zhu Sheng saw that he could not hide it, so he had to admit: “I just had a moment of compassion, but also because God had mercy on my mother-in-law’s chastity, and my sister-in-law was very filial. It was all done by Heaven through my hand, how dare I take credit from Heaven!” Zhu Sheng and the old lady’s son then became friends and brothers.

When the shopkeeper of Jiaxing heard about this, he was surprised and said, “Originally I thought Zhu Sheng was just a sincere and honest man, but I didn’t think he could still see the righteousness and do such a great good deed without taking it to heart, and he will have great blessings in the future!” So trust him even more.

Before the shopkeeper died, the owner entrusted the whole store to Jusheng because his children were still very young. And he agreed to ten years as the period, when the child grows up, then return the capital to his son. After Zhu Sheng took over the store, the store was very profitable.

After 10 years, Zhu Sheng settled the capital and profit, and got hundreds of thousands of silver. He thought that although he had an agreement before, he would only return the capital to his son, but after all, he was a master and a servant, so he could not let down the owner’s kindness, so he gave half of his entire property to the owner’s son, and both families became very rich. Zhu Sheng’s two sons, the eldest son named Jiaji and the second son named Kuiji, both entered the Hanlin (equivalent to the modern Chinese Academy of Sciences and the Academy of Social Sciences) and held prominent official positions.

There is a poem in “Sitting Flower Chi Kok” praising Jusheng, who heard the cries of others and had good thoughts in his heart to support others. His good deeds were so touching that people were willing to buy gold to cast a statue of him!

(The incident is according to “The False Book of Protection” in the second volume of “Sitting Flowers and Zhi Guo”)
